I have some 200 grain SWC Speer cast bullets, I didnt cast these but I bought them at a gun show. I was having trouble with them feeding in my 1911 .45 ACP they are sized and everything at the factory. Well last night I was thinkin to myself "self you never crimped those bullets" so today I crimp 40 or so of them and walked out to my range (300 yards away from the house here) and fired every bullet I grab which was 3 full 8 round mags and about 5 extras, with out a failure.

Problem solved!

I fell for that one once. They chambered, but with difficulty. I now remove the chamber or Bbl and drop the first few rounds into the chamber to check they fit. Over the years I have acquired extra dies and leave the seating dies set up for a particular boolit.

Well last night I was thinkin to myself "self you never crimped those bullets" DKGotta always remember to taper crimp the .45 ACP or the expanded casemouths will cause all kinds of chambering problems. Some revolver cartridges with very light target loads and wadcutter bullets shoot very well without a crimp however they still need to have the expanded casemouths straightened out.
